| Chemical & Physical Properties | |
|---|---|
| CAS Number | 196929-78-9 |
| Catalog No. | 2A-9000171 |
| Chinese Name | R-(+)-叔丁基亚磺酰胺 |
| Synonyms | (R)-(+)-tert-butylsulfinamide; (R)-2-methyl-2-propanesulfinamide; (R)-tert-butanesulfinamide; 2-Methyl-2-propanesulfinamide; [S(R)]-2-methyl-2-propanesulfinamide; 2-Methylpropan-2-sulfinamid; (R)-t-butyl sulfinylamine; Tert-Butanesulfinamide; (R)-2-methylpropane-2-sulfinamide; (R)-(+)-t-Butylsulfinamide; 2-Methylpropane-2-sulfinamide; (r)-(+)-tert-butyl sulphinamide; (R)-(+)-2-Methyl-2-propanesulfinamide; (R)-(+)-tert-Butyl sulfinamide; (R)-(+)-2-Methyl-propane-2-sulfinic acid amide; (R)-tert-butansulfinamide; UNII:42F4K704G0; MFCD05861479 |
| Molecular Formula | (CH3)3CS(O)NH2 |
| Molecular Weight | 121.20 |
| Purity | 98 |
| Density | 1.1±0.1 g/cm3 |
| Boiling Point | 220.0±23.0 °C at 760 mmHg |
| Melting Point | 103-107 °C (lit.) |
| Appearance | White to light yellow crystal powder |
| Water Solubility | Soluble in: methanol |
| Storage Condition | Storage: Sealed, Shady, Dry |
| Application | (R) - (+) -tert-butylsulfonamide is a biochemical reagent that can be used as a biomaterial or organic compound for life science-related research. |
| HTC | 2930909090 |
| PubChem ID | 24873117 |
| MDL Number | MFCD05861479 |
| SMILES | CC(C)(C)S(N)=O |
| InChI | 1S/C4H11NOS/c1-4(2,3)7(5)6/h5H2,1-3H3/t7-/m1/s1 |
| InChI Key | CESUXLKAADQNTB-SSDOTTSWSA-N |
| NACRES Code | NA.22 |
| UNSPSC | 12352111 |
